APQN 2008 Conference and AGM

Overview

Theme: Future of Quality Assurance in Asia Pacific: Cooperation and Diversity
Date and Time: 20-22 February 2008
Venue: Makuhari Messe
Organized by: Asia-Pacific Quality Network (APQN)
Hosted by: National Institution for Academic Degrees and University Evaluation (NIAD-UE)
Supported by: Ministry of Education, Culture, Sports, Science and Technology (MEXT)
Japan University Accreditation Association (JUAA)
Japan Accreditation Board for Engineering Education (JABEE)

Report
The 2008 APQN Conference and Annual General Meeting (AGM) was held at Makuhari Messe, Japan hosted by NIAD-UE. Conference sessions were held through 20 (Wed) - 21 (Thu) February with AGM which was held in 20 (Wed), followed by the Study tour held in 22 (Fri).

Under the theme of "Future of Quality Assurance in Asia Pacific: Cooperation amidst Diversity", a keynote speech, six plenary sessions and more than twenty parallel working sessions were held.
The APQN Conference and AGM are held once a year hosted by its member agency. This year, NIAD-UE hosted it and held at Makuhari Messe.

124 people participated in the Conference and AGM and had earnest discussion in each session. Not only the plenary sessions, each parallel working session also had many audiences. Participants deepened the relationship between each other through discussions.

In 2009, the Conference and AGM will be held in Vietnam.
